Lenders waste time on manual underwriting, EMI tracking and collections. An AI-backed cloud platform automates applications, credit decisions, EMI scheduling, collections and reporting for faster, cheaper loan servicing.
Many banks, credit unions and non-bank lenders struggle with rising loan defaults and high operational costs tied to manual underwriting, servicing and collections workflows; collectively this is a problem across roughly 100,000 institutions. These organizations face slow decision times, inconsistent risk assessments and expensive back-office processing that constrain growth and increase capital requirements. You could build a cloud-native, AI-powered loan lifecycle automation platform that combines ML-driven underwriting, automated decisioning, API-first KYC and data enrichment, plus workflow automation for servicing and collections. With an expected ACV of about $250K and a total addressable market of roughly $25.0B, the product would target mid-sized to large retail and SME lenders seeking immediate ROI through reduced defaults and lower operational headcount. Conservative internal modeling suggests feasible pilot outcomes of a 10–25% relative reduction in defaults and a 20–35% reduction in operating costs for decisioning and servicing, but actual results will hinge on data quality and implementation scope. The timing is favorable: advances in ML underwriting, accelerating cloud-core adoption, and more available open APIs lower technical barriers and shorten sales cycles, which supports the market score of 92/100 and a revenue potential rating of 88/100. To stand out in a medium-competition landscape you’ll need explainable models, strong model governance and compliance tooling, turnkey integrations for major cloud cores, and clear, measurable pilot metrics to overcome legacy integration and change-management challenges. The strengths are tangible ROI and large reach; the main challenges are acquiring clean training data, proving regulatory robustness, and executing complex integrations at scale.
Cloud-native core banking platforms, open-banking APIs and affordable ML tooling make real-time decisioning and portfolio-level analytics practical. Regulators and investors now demand better transparency on underwriting and collections, while rising rates are pushing lenders to adopt automation to reduce delinquencies and operational costs.

Key trends driving demand: AI-underwriting -- ML models reduce decision time and improve default prediction, enabling automated approvals for more customers.; Cloud-core adoption -- migration to cloud banking lowers integration friction and shortens deployment cycles for loan platforms.; Open APIs & fintech partnerships -- easier integrations with data providers (credit bureaus, accounts) accelerate automated KYC and scoring.; Regulatory focus on transparency -- rules push lenders to maintain auditable decision trails and explainable scoring models..
Key competitors include LoanPro, TurnKey Lender, Mambu, Finastra, Workarounds (Excel / QuickBooks / CRMs).
